.div_slideshow {
  display: block;
  width: 655px;
  height: 300px;
  margin-right: auto;
  margin-left: 18px;
  background-color: transparent;
}
.slideshow_mask {
  width: 500px;
  height: 600px;
}
.slideshow_nav {
  background-color: transparent;
}
.arrow {
  position: absolute;
  top: 0px;
  right: 0px;
  bottom: 0px;
  display: block;
  height: 300px;
  margin: auto auto auto -7px;
}
.arrow.right {
  top: 0px;
  right: 0px;
  bottom: 0px;
  margin-top: 0px;
  margin-right: auto;
  padding-right: 0px;
}
.arrow.left {
  left: 0px;
  top: 0px;
  right: auto;
  bottom: 0px;
  margin-top: 0px;
  margin-bottom: auto;
  margin-left: auto;
}
.datum_slideshow {
  margin-top: auto;
  margin-bottom: auto;
  padding-top: 0px;
  padding-left: 0px;
  font-family: Georgia, Times, 'Times New Roman', serif;
  color: #ed1a3b;
  font-size: 20px;
}
.image-slideshow {
  display: block;
  margin-right: auto;
  margin-bottom: 20px;
  margin-left: auto;
  padding-right: 5px;
  padding-left: 5px;
}
.paragraaf {
  margin-bottom: 15px;
  margin-left: -9px;
  padding-right: 47px;
  padding-bottom: 10px;
  padding-left: 10px;
  background-color: transparent;
  line-height: 20px;
}
.paragraaf.lijn {
  display: block;
  width: 95%;
  margin-right: auto;
  margin-left: auto;
}
.slide {
  display: block;
  margin-right: auto;
  margin-left: auto;
}
.slide._2 {
  position: static;
  width: auto;
  height: auto;
}
.arrowsmall {
  margin-top: auto;
  margin-bottom: 262.5px;
  color: #ed1a3b;
  font-size: 45px;
}
.arrowsmall.left {
  margin-top: 90px;
  margin-right: 35px;
  margin-bottom: 250px;
}
.arrowsmall.left.vifro {
  margin-top: 154px;
}
.arrowsmall.right {
  margin-top: 90px;
  margin-bottom: 250px;
  margin-left: auto;
  padding-left: 24px;
}
.arrowsmall.right.vifro {
  margin-top: 154px;
}
.slider {
  height: 600px;
  background-color: white;
}
.kop {
  margin-top: 0px;
  margin-bottom: 10px;
  margin-left: 5px;
  font-size: 22px;
  line-height: 28px;
}
.kop.laag {
  margin-top: 10px;
}
.kop.laag.breed.breedtwee {
  margin-left: 53px;
}
.kop.lijntje_essay {
  margin-bottom: 0px;
  padding-top: 20px;
  padding-bottom: 20px;
}
.div_slideshow2 {
  width: 620px;
  height: 300px;
  background-color: transparent;
}
.image {
  width: 70%;
  margin-bottom: 50px;
  margin-left: 40px;
  padding-left: 0px;
}
.image._5 {
  margin-bottom: 0px;
}
.chapeau {
  display: block;
  width: 150px;
  margin: 5px auto 0px;
  padding-left: 20px;
  color: rgba(84, 84, 84, 0.46);
  font-size: 21px;
}
.background {
  width: 600px;
  height: 300px;
}
.nav {
  background-color: transparent;
  color: black;
}
.section-slideshow {
  width: 300px;
  height: 750px;
  padding: 2px;
  border: 1px dotted #555;
}
.section-slideshow.video {
  width: 263px;
  height: 500px;
}
.section-slideshow.breed {
  width: 655px;
  height: 360px;
}
.kop-video {
  color: #ed1a3b;
}
.video {
  margin-bottom: 50px;
}
.video3 {
  height: 168px;
}
.sectionlist {
  width: 300px;
  border: 1px dotted #555;
}
.lijn {
  display: block;
  width: 95%;
  margin-right: auto;
  margin-left: auto;
  border-bottom: 1px solid #555;
}
.test {
  height: 1988px;
}
.divtijdlijn {
  display: block;
  width: 300px;
  margin-right: auto;
  margin-left: auto;
  padding-left: 20px;
}
.slide_breed {
  width: 650px;
  height: 200px;
}
.slideshow2 {
  width: 655px;
}
.div {
  width: 600px;
  height: 300px;
}
.colom2 {
  padding-left: 0px;
}
.rij3 {
  padding-bottom: 5px;
}
.div_slideshow_essay {
  width: 655px;
}
.tussenkop {
  margin-top: 0px;
  margin-bottom: 0px;
  color: #c60;
  font-size: 16px;
}
.paragraafessay {
  position: static;
  margin-top: -30px;
  margin-bottom: auto;
  padding-top: 0px;
  float: none;
  clear: none;
}
.kolom {
  padding-right: 5px;
  padding-left: 0px;
  border-right: 1px dotted #555;
}
.lijntje {
  border-bottom: 1px dotted #555;
}
.image_essay {
  width: 90%;
  padding-top: 5px;
  padding-bottom: 5px;
}
.lijntje_essay {
  border-bottom: 1px dotted #555;
}
.tab {
  width: 300px;
  margin-left: 20px;
  padding: 2px;
  border-top-right-radius: 1px;
  background-color: rgba(222, 222, 222, 0.55);
  box-shadow: #555 0px 0px 2px 0px inset;
  color: black;
}
.tab.w--current {
  margin-left: 20px;
  border-radius: 1px;
  background-color: rgba(199, 199, 199, 0.55);
}
.tab.current {
  display: inline-block;
  margin-left: 20px;
  border-radius: 1px;
  background-color: rgba(199, 199, 199, 0.25);
  box-shadow: #555 0px 0px 2px 0px inset, rgba(84, 84, 84, 0.4) 0px 0px 4px -22px inset;
}
.tab.current.w--current {
  background-color: #ddd;
}
@media (max-width: 991px) {
  .kop.laag.breed {
    margin-left: 51px;
  }
  .image {
    width: 70%;
  }
  .tussenkop.rechts {
    margin-left: -54px;
    padding-left: 0px;
  }
  .paragraafessay {
    margin-left: 0px;
    padding-left: 0px;
  }
  .paragraafessay.rechts {
    margin-left: -54px;
  }
  .image_essay {
    width: 228px;
  }
}
@media (max-width: 767px) {
  .div_slideshow {
    width: 550px;
  }
  .arrow {
    margin-left: -16px;
    padding-left: 0px;
  }
  .paragraaf {
    width: 200px;
    padding-right: 0px;
  }
  .kop.laag {
    margin-left: -162px;
  }
  .kop.laag.breed.breedtwee {
    margin-left: -35px;
  }
  .kop.laag.breed.breedtwee.neiuws {
    margin-left: -167px;
  }
  .kop.lijntje_essay {
    margin-left: 10px;
  }
  .div_slideshow2 {
    width: 520px;
  }
  .image {
    width: 70%;
  }
  .background {
    width: 450px;
  }
  .nav {
    display: block;
    width: 450px;
    margin-top: 20px;
    margin-right: auto;
    margin-left: auto;
  }
  .section-slideshow.breed {
    width: 555px;
  }
  .slide_breed {
    width: 450px;
  }
  .div {
    width: 500px;
    height: 200px;
  }
  .paqragraaf2 {
    width: 80%;
    padding-left: 0px;
  }
  .colom2 {
    margin-top: -13px;
  }
  .rij3 {
    padding-bottom: 10px;
  }
  ._5 {
    height: 200px;
  }
  .div_slideshow_essay {
    width: 590px;
    height: 1288px;
    border-bottom: 1px none black;
  }
  .tussenkop {
    margin-left: -29px;
  }
  .tussenkop.rechts {
    padding-left: 10px;
  }
  .tussenkop.rechts2 {
    margin-left: -58px;
    padding-left: 10px;
  }
  .paragraafessay {
    width: 80%;
    margin-left: -29px;
    padding-bottom: 5px;
  }
  .paragraafessay.rechts {
    width: 90%;
    padding-left: 10px;
  }
  .paragraafessay.rechts2 {
    width: 90%;
    margin-left: -56px;
    padding-left: 10px;
  }
  .image_essay.lager {
    margin-top: 17px;
  }
  .div_tab {
    border-bottom: 1px none black;
  }
  .tab {
    width: 250px;
  }
  .tab.w--current {
    width: 250px;
  }
  .tab.current {
    width: 250px;
  }
  .tweetabs {
    border-bottom: 1px none black;
  }
  .tabscontent {
    border-bottom: 1px none black;
  }
}
@media (max-width: 479px) {
  .kop {
    font-size: 25px;
    line-height: 35px;
  }
  .image {
    width: 65%;
  }
  .image._5 {
    padding-left: 20px;
  }
  .image._2 {
    width: 100%;
  }
  .chapeau {
    font-size: 22px;
  }
  .lijn.colom2 {
    margin-bottom: 10px;
  }
  .colom1 {
    padding-right: 0px;
  }
}